Output 3c5a24abb2152982c08b6230b6bcb89c08191c94e3d92e48caca549b41a33d34:5

value
40025403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cdb2059a773d2e7ffc544f9cbf2f7afcbbaa8ce OP_EQUAL
address
3BcbQRoQNtW3bpCztRZeph6oMNBvd1jGJZ
transaction
3c5a24abb2152982c08b6230b6bcb89c08191c94e3d92e48caca549b41a33d34
spent
true